Clint Cora Will Not Compete In Martial Arts This Year
March 4th, 2010Martial arts world champion and former member of the Canadian National Karate Team Clint Cora will not be competing in martial arts this year. The newly formed WKC will be having their world event in Portugal this year and Clint says, “I don’t feel like going to Europe for competition this year”.
“I may go back to NASKA for 2011 and also see where WKC will have their event in 2011. These days, the location of events is just as important for me as the actual competition. I’ve competed for so many years and in order for me to come out again, I want to mix in some good sight seeing. So it has to be a place I really want to go”
In the meantime, Clint is busy with his new career as a motivational speaker and author having just launched a series of longer personal development self improvement seminars.

Martial Arts In Hotel Rooms
February 23rd, 2010One of the things I like about martial arts is that I could do my forms in my hotel rooms during business travel. Actually, I should qualify that statement. I can do my Japanese karate forms quite easily with the standard sized hotel rooms but usually don’t have enough room for my Chinese forms unless I perform them with much less travel compared to how they are suppose to be done. Chinese forms, at least mine, cover much more distance than Japanese forms.
As for martial arts weapons training inside a hotel room, I usually don’t have much luck, particularly for longer weapons like a bo staff. I’ve chosen to go outside in the parking lot to train bo staff.
But overall, doing martial arts during travel isn’t a problem because I can still do my Japanese forms with full power even inside my hotel room.
